Juchheim's "Ultimate Baumkuchen" is worrisome--Japanese flavors "Matcha" and "Kuromame" are now available

From the well-established brand "Juchheim" of Baumkuchen, "Baumkuchen of matcha" and "Baumrinde of black beans" have appeared as "ultimate Baumkuchen". From February 5th, it will be sold mainly at the Kobe main store and Matsuzakaya Ueno store.

What does "Ultimate Baumkuchen" mean?

Juchheim has a history of more than 100 years, but this is the first time that Baumkuchen, which uses Japanese ingredients such as matcha, has been released. Although there was a request from department stores, it is said that he was particular about the "authentic taste" of Germany, the birthplace of Baumkuchen, and did not dare to use Japanese ingredients.

This time, two kinds of "Japanese material Baum" will be commercialized in collaboration with the long-established store of Uji tea, Marukyu Koyamaen, and the long-established store of Tamba black, Otagaki Shoten.

The first "Matcha Baumuhen" (3,150 yen) is a luxurious use of the matcha "Yugen" from Marukyu Koyamaen. Matcha-flavored Baumkuchen itself is sold by various manufacturers, but it is difficult to maintain the aroma and taste of matcha because it is extremely sensitive to sunlight. It seems that it was said. Therefore, the Juchheim craftsmen took pride in developing the "Matcha Baumkuchen" that will be released this time. He said that he aimed to be the "ultimate Baumkuchen" by sticking to the blending ratio and materials of matcha and even the wrapping paper to block the light.

The taste is impressive with the strong flavor of matcha and the rich bitterness. It is a moist, heavy and sounding dish. It is also sold at Marukyu Koyamaen / Saitoin store (Kyoto City).

On the other hand, "Kuromame Baumkuchen" (2,100 yen) is a square Baumkuchen made from Tamba black from Hyogo prefecture. It's not a round annual ring shape that you often see, but it's a kind of Baumkuchen that sandwiches cream by layering plate-shaped Baum dough. Plenty of black beans are also placed on the top, making it a beautiful dish with shiny beans.

Sandwiched in the dough is a combination of black bean paste and marzipan cream. The chewy texture and sweetness of the plumply cooked chestnuts are added to it, and the gentle taste that softens it spreads. It looks good as a souvenir.

The Kobe main store and Matsuzakaya Ueno store have been renewed to coincide with the launch of these two products. A total of 6 types of Baumkuchen, including 2 types of "Ultimate Baumkuchen", will be sold at the store, and the designs of uniforms and shopping bags will be redesigned.

"Ultimate Baumkuchen" using Japanese ingredients, which can only be made by Juchheim, which is the first Baumkuchen to be baked in Japan. Please enjoy with hot tea.
